Output b16f6f91cb180014f9c1ab2027f6a23b323cd56e4a1aa5187830a257e19713bd:0

value
5958113
script pubkey
OP_HASH160 OP_PUSHBYTES_20 552f16eeeb56b7e95be8b429ee62900f2aff5659 OP_EQUAL
address
MFfa5aSX67ehqehNwMdFpqoUvDdiLL48RZ
transaction
b16f6f91cb180014f9c1ab2027f6a23b323cd56e4a1aa5187830a257e19713bd
spent
true